REZONING REDDEST; DALE BROWN BETTY H STIKELEATHER 6 RUTH H MOOSE
pROPRRTIFS CASE NO 9310-6• Mr. Lundy stated that the property
owners request their properties be rezoned from GB, General
Business to M-2, Heavy Manufacturing District. The property is
located between NC Hwy. 90 and SR 1567, Halyburton Rd; more
specifically identified as Lot 26, Block A, of Iredell County Tax
Map 9J; and a portion of Lot 97, Block B, of Iredell County Tax Map
9J. Lot 26 has 12.3 acres and the portion of Lot 97 is 4.5 acres
and is currently vacant. The proposed usage would be for wood
product receiving, processing, and distribution. The processing
could include debarking, sawing, planing, grinding, chipping,
drying and preservative treatment. On October 6, 1993, the
Planning Board with a unanimous vote of all voting parties,
recommended approval to M-2(CUD) to only allow wood processing,
flour or feed mill in the M-2 District; and all uses in the M-1,
Light Manufacturing District.
SITE SPECIFIC DEVELOPMENT PLAN FOR EARLY VESTING OF DEVELOPMENT
RIGHTS: PENISU A BAPTIST CHURCH PROPERTY,• Mr. Lundy explained
that Peninsula Baptist Church had applied for site specific
development plan approval which will entitle them to make future
expansion of the church in accordance with such plan. The
application is for a proposed expansion as set forth in Section
105. This property is located on SR 1100, Brawley School Road;
more specifically identified as Lot 50, Block B, of Iredell County
Tax Map 2K. By a unanimous vote on October 6, 1993, the Planning
board recommended the approval of a five-year vesting.
Mr. Ross Adams, architect for the church, stated the church was
founded in 1984 and construction began in 1985. Three expansions
are proposed for: Family Life Center, Sanctuary, and a Christian
School.
Mr. Clarence Wooledge expressed concern with a drainage pipe. He
advised that he was across the road, and he could possibly be
flooded if the proper drainage measures were not taken.
Mr. Adams stated that rules and regulations are stipulated that
water has to exit the same as before construction. He stated that
any water should run away from Mr. Wooledge's property.
SITE SPECIFIC DEVELOPMENT MM FOR EARLY VESTING OF DEVELOPMENT
RIGHTS: SH_AN RESOURCES INC PROPERTY: Mr. Lundy stated that Shaw
Resources, Inc. had applied for Site Specific Development Plan
approval which shall entitle them to develop the property in
accordance with Section 105, Iredell County Zoning Ordinance. The
application is for the right to undertake and complete the proposed
development as set forth under the terms and conditions of Section
105. The Shaw Resource, Inc., proposal involves a subdivision
named "Davidson Point: with 145 lots located at the end of SR 1106,
Bridges Farm Road. On October 6, 1993, the Iredell County Planning
Board, by unanimous vote, approved a five-year vesting.
Commissioner Hamby asked about water and sewer.
Mr. Lundy answered that the Town of Davidson would probably supply
this.
Attorney Bill Pope asked if there was an access lot.
Mr. Lundy answered that there was a common area.
